Why Do You Need a Wildlife Security Camera for Reliable Monitoring?
A wildlife security camera is essential for reliable monitoring because it helps capture the activities and behaviors of animals in their natural habitats. These cameras enable researchers, wildlife enthusiasts, and property owners to observe wildlife without disturbing their environment.
According to the U.S. Fish and Wildlife Service, wildlife cameras are considered important tools for documenting wildlife presence and behavior, and they support conservation efforts through valuable data collection.
There are several reasons why wildlife security cameras are needed. First, they provide continuous monitoring of wildlife activity both day and night. Second, they help in studying animal behaviors, movements, and population dynamics. Third, they can deter poaching and illegal hunting by acting as surveillance devices in sensitive areas. Lastly, they assist in habitat management by providing insights into environmental conditions.
Wildlife security cameras utilize motion detection technology. This means they automatically capture images or videos when they detect movement within a specific range. Many units use infrared sensors to capture images in low-light conditions, without disturbing the animals.
Specific conditions contribute to the effectiveness of wildlife cameras. For example, placing cameras near water sources or food stations increases the likelihood of capturing animal activity. Additionally, using bait or lures can enhance monitoring effectiveness, drawing animals closer to the camera for better footage. Another scenario includes positioning cameras along animal trails, which are pathways commonly used by wildlife, maximizing the chances of recording specific species behaviors and interactions.

How Do Resolution and Image Quality Impact Effective Monitoring?
Resolution and image quality significantly influence effective monitoring by determining the clarity of visual data captured, enhancing detection accuracy, and enabling detailed analysis of events.
Resolution affects the clarity of the image. Higher resolution provides more pixels in an image, resulting in sharper and clearer visuals. For instance, a camera with a resolution of 4K (3840 x 2160 pixels) captures four times the detail of a standard 1080p (1920 x 1080 pixels) image. This detail is crucial for identifying objects, facial features, or license plates in security monitoring.
Image quality encompasses several attributes, including color accuracy and brightness. Enhanced color accuracy allows monitors to distinguish between similar hues. This can be particularly important when monitoring environments with various animal species or identifying unauthorized individuals. According to findings by Duhamel et al. (2015), higher image quality can improve recognition rates in wildlife monitoring.
Lighting conditions also play a role. Cameras that function well in low-light conditions, such as with infrared capabilities, can maintain image quality. A study published in the Journal of Electronic Imaging showed that infrared cameras that operate at 850nm or 940nm wavelengths produce better results in dark settings, which is key for tracking activity during nighttime.
Frame rate adds another dimension. A higher frame rate indicates how many images a camera captures per second. A frame rate of 30 frames per second (fps) provides smoother motion capture compared to 15 fps. According to research conducted by Hsu et al. (2019), improving frame rates enhances motion tracking and reduces blurriness in fast-moving scenes, allowing for detailed monitoring of dynamic activities.
Ultimately, the combination of high resolution and superior image quality ensures that monitoring systems can effectively capture, analyze, and act upon the information gathered, leading to enhanced security and insights in various applications.
Why Is Night Vision Important in Wildlife Security Cameras?
Night vision is crucial in wildlife security cameras because it allows for effective monitoring of animals in low-light conditions. Enhanced visibility at night helps capture detailed footage of wildlife behavior and activities without disturbing their natural habitat.
According to the National Park Service, night vision technology utilizes special features to improve visibility in dark settings. This can include infrared technology or low-light image sensors that amplify available light.
The importance of night vision stems from several factors. Wildlife is often more active during twilight or nighttime hours. Many species exhibit crepuscular or nocturnal behaviors, making daytime surveillance insufficient for understanding their movements. Night vision capabilities ensure that natural behaviors are documented accurately.
Night vision technology often employs infrared (IR) illumination and thermal imaging. Infrared sensors capture the heat emitted by living organisms, while thermal cameras create images based on temperature differences. This technology allows users to monitor wildlife without the use of bright lights, which could otherwise startle or change their behavior.
Specific conditions that enhance the need for night vision include dense forest environments and open fields with limited natural light. For example, a wildlife camera set in a heavily wooded area may rely on night vision to capture animals during the early morning or late evening. Similarly, in regions with low moonlight, night vision technology becomes essential for effective monitoring.

What Role Do Wildlife Security Cameras Play in Conservation and Wildlife Management?
Wildlife security cameras play a crucial role in conservation and wildlife management by monitoring animal behavior, assessing populations, and deterring poaching.
- Population Monitoring
- Behavior Analysis
- Habitat Assessment
- Poaching Deterrence
- Community Engagement
Wildlife security cameras enhance conservation efforts by providing valuable data while also fostering a sense of community involvement in preserving local ecosystems.
-
Population Monitoring:
Population monitoring occurs when wildlife security cameras capture images that help estimate species numbers in a defined area. This data is essential for determining conservation status and planning management strategies. For example, a study by the Wildlife Conservation Society in 2019 found that camera traps effectively estimated the populations of endangered species like tigers and elephants in habitats across Asia. These observations allow researchers to identify population trends over time, guiding conservation measures. -
Behavior Analysis:
Behavior analysis uses wildlife security cameras to observe the activities, feeding patterns, and interactions of different species. Understanding animal behavior helps conservationists develop strategies tailored to specific needs. A 2021 study published in the journal “Animal Behaviour” demonstrated how camera traps revealed social behaviors in wolves, allowing for enhanced management approaches to minimize human-wildlife conflict. -
Habitat Assessment:
Habitat assessment involves evaluating the quality of environments where wildlife species thrive. Security cameras facilitate this by documenting animal presence and abundance in various habitat types. Research by the U.S. Geological Survey (USGS) has shown that camera footage helps assess habitat features that attract species, ensuring the preservation of critical areas. This information supports habitat restoration and management efforts. -
Poaching Deterrence:
Poaching deterrence is achieved through the strategic placement of wildlife security cameras in areas vulnerable to illegal hunting. Visible cameras can serve as a warning to potential poachers, while recorded evidence can assist law enforcement. According to a study by the World Wildlife Fund (WWF) in 2020, regions with active camera surveillance saw a significant drop in poaching incidents, highlighting their effectiveness as a deterrent. -
Community Engagement:
Community engagement is vital for successful conservation initiatives. Security cameras can help involve local populations by promoting awareness and involvement in monitoring efforts. Programs that allow residents to view camera footage have been shown to increase support for conservation actions. A case study from Kenya indicated that community-led monitoring through cameras resulted in stronger local commitment to wildlife protection and habitat conservation.
